Articles of objective c

iOS viewForHeaderInSection que cubre otras celdas

Estoy intentando implementar una vista de encabezado en mi aplicación y tengo el siguiente código para crear la vista de encabezado: (UIView *)tableView:(UITableView *)tableView viewForHeaderInSection:(NSInteger)section { UIView *view = [[[NSBundle mainBundle] loadNibNamed:@"FutureAppointmentsHeaderView" owner:self options:nil] lastObject]; return view; } También he establecido la altura de headerView de la siguiente manera: – (CGFloat)tableView:(UITableView *)tableView heightForHeaderInSection:(NSInteger)section { return […]

Demasiados objects en NSString? % @.% @.% @ produce error de formatting

NSLog(@"here is date string %@", dateString); NSLog(@"here is file name %@", [NSString stringWithFormat: @"%@.%@.% @.%d.MOV", self.latitude, self.longitude, dateString, rand_int ]); resultados en 2015-08-28 13:57:55.378 video[709:261408] here is date string 2015-08-28 2015-08-28 13:57:55.379 video[709:261408] here is file name 40.747062.-73.915204. @.363582320.MOV Parece que el 3 %@'s en una fila debe ser lat, lon, and dateString , pero […]

¿UIAlertView tiene fireDate como UILocalNotifications?

Tengo una tarea para crear una aplicación de alarma. Me las arreglo para hacer sonar la alarma usando Notificación Local. El problema es que no puedo hacer botones (acciones) en la notificación local para "Snooze" y "Okay". También busqué cómo implementar la Notificación Local Interactiva, pero no puedo seguirlo. Lo que estoy pensando ahora es […]

Cree objects dinámicamente en Swift

En Objective-C tenía una categoría: @implementation NSObject (Entity) + (instancetype)entity{ Class cl = self.class; NSObject *obj = [[cl alloc] init]; return obj; } @end Supongamos que hay classs A y B: @interface A : NSObject @end @interface B : NSObject @end Y luego puedo usar el método de entity estática para crear objects como: NSObject […]

dyld: El símbolo no se encuentra: ___NSDictionary0__ al usar Google ServiceGenerator binary con documentos de descubrimiento en XCode 7 y iOS target 9.0

Estoy tratando de generar el código API del cliente desde el backend de Google usando Google serviceGenerator con el documento de descubrimiento como input. El siguiente es el command exacto: /Users/raja/Library/Developer/Xcode/DerivedData/ServiceGenerator-dycdiotwolfqnaelznaucewpppjr/Build/Products/Debug/ServiceGenerator ./userRecordApi-v1-rpc.discovery –outputDir ~/API Sin embargo, veo el siguiente error dyld: Symbol not found: ___NSDictionary0__ Referenced from: /Users/raja/Library/Developer/Xcode/DerivedData/ServiceGenerator-dycdiotwolfqnaelznaucewpppjr/Build/Products/Debug/ServiceGenerator (which was built for Mac OS X […]

UIKeyboardWillShowNotification llamando dos veces ios 9

Estoy usando UIKeyboardWillShowNotification para detectar cuándo un campo de text es seleccionado por el usuario y el keyboard se está abriendo. En ios 8 y versiones anteriores de iOS está funcionando bien pero hoy actualizo a iOS 9 y xCode 7. el problema es que en iOS ahora se llama a la notificación después de […]

Comparación IF sobre el valor CGFloat – Xcode 7 da error

Tengo el siguiente código: @property (nonatomic, assign) CGFloat floatValue; – if (floatValue) { //Do something } Desde Xcode 7: se produce un error del comstackdor: La conversión implícita convierte el número de punto flotante en integer: 'CGFloat' a 'bool' ¿Alguien puede explicar qué es lo que va / sugieren ediciones de código para rectificar?

¿Cómo puedo encontrar el índice de la célula completamente visible (completa visible) en UITableView

Quiero encontrar un índice completo de celdas visible desde mi UITableView . Aquí tengo la image adjunta. En esta image número 1 y número 12 no son completamente visibles, por lo que no debe devolver el índice de esa celda. Solo quiero un índice de células totalmente visible que sea solo 2,3,4,5,6,7,8,9,10,11.

¿Cómo agrego un UIAlertController en el delegado de la aplicación (obj-c)?

Este es el código que estaba usando antes de que UIAlertView estuviera en desuso: //OLD UIALERTVIEW – (void)applicationDidBecomeActive:(UIApplication *)application { // Restart any tasks that were paused (or not yet started) while the application was inactive. If the application was previously in the background, optionally refresh the user interface. // check to see if newer […]

Actualización de CocoaPods RestKit #import "RKObjectMapping.h" file no encontrado

Quiero actualizar algunos de mis modules de proyecto y, después de ejecutar la actualización de pod, "some_framework" e intentar crear un proyecto, aparece este error: Importar el file "RKObjectMapping.h" no encontrado La versión actual de CocoaPod es 0.39.0 He intentado rebajar a 0.38.2 e inferior, pero sin ningún éxito, la versión de XCode es 6.4. […]